decriminalized
past simple and past participle ofdecriminalize
单词 | decriminalized |
释义 | decriminalized past simple and past participle ofdecriminalize decriminalize verb[T] (UKusuallydecriminalise)uk/ˌdiːˈkrɪm.ɪ.nəl.aɪz/us/ˌdiːˈkrɪm.ə.nəl.aɪz/tostopsomething from beingillegal: thecampaignto decriminalizemarijuana Synonym legalize Opposites criminalize outlaw Compare legitimateverb legitimizeformal UK politics: legislation & law-making
